Lobby and Arrival – Circulation and Scale

Understand pre‑2001 lobby design and how arrival and circulation lessons help read today’s museum spaces.

12/16/2025
10 min read
Historic view of a lobby space

Lobbies managed flow and set tone through materials, lighting, and generous scale.


Design Elements

  • Tall volumes and light
  • Clear sightlines and cues
  • Durable materials underfoot

Threshold Reading

Cue Interpretation
Ceiling height Signals transition and gathering
Material change From street grit to interior calm
Sound shift Muffled voices, slower tempo

Reading Museum Spaces

  • Look for how circulation invites pauses.
  • Notice transitions between exhibits.
  • Consider acoustics near large artifacts.
  • Identify rest points before entering denser galleries.

Bottom line: Arrival cues help us move attentively through reflective spaces.
